Developmental Centers
Centers promote independence,
foster decision making and encourage involvement. Children grow and
develop in classrooms through centers. Students work independently or in small groups in centers. I may work with a small group or individuals
on specific skills and/or projects during this time. Below the following
table are areas of focus for each center listed.
Block
Building Center
-
provides practice with social skills
-
develops gross & fine motor skills
-
teaches mathematical concepts (shape, size,
balance, & counting)
-
increases creativity & decision making skills
-
enhances social studies development
-
develops visual discrimination skills
-
provides opportunity for dramatic play
-
increases communication skills & oral vocabulary
Sand/Water
Play Center
-
develops sense awareness
-
develops concepts involving space, measurement
& volume
-
develops gross & fine muscle skills
-
develops opportunities for problem solving &
creative thinking
Housekeeping/Dramatic
Play Center
-
develops visual discrimination skills
-
provides opportunities to role play home experiences
-
increases social development & communication
skills
-
develops small & large muscle coordination
develops self-awareness as well as better
understanding of the immediate environment
Math Center
-
develops rational counting skills
-
develops understanding of numbers & number
relationships
-
develops mathematical vocabulary
-
develops fine motor skills
-
develops positional understandings such as over,
under, & beside
-
develops concepts concerning time & money
-
develops classification skills
-
develops serration skills
develops geometric skills

Art Center
-
develops creativity & imagination
-
develops small & large muscle skills
-
develops color concepts
-
provides for release of positive & negative
feelings
-
increases sense awareness
-
develops reading readiness
-
develops pre-writing skills
Painting
-
develops creativity and imagination
-
develops small & large muscle skills
-
develops color concepts
-
provides for release of positive & negative
feelings
-
develops pre-writing skills

Library
Center
-
develops an appreciation of good literature
-
encourages an interest in & respect for
books
-
strengthens visual perception
-
develops imagination
-
increases vocabulary & attention span
develops reading readiness skills (reading
from left to right & top to bottom)
Manipulatives
-
develops fine motor skills
-
develops reasoning skills
-
increases creativity & decision making skills
-
enhances social studies development

Cooking
Center
-
provides rich sensory experiences
-
develops fine motor skills
-
provides good nutritional information &
experiences
-
develops awareness of health & safety factors
involved in cooking
-
provides first-hand opportunities to practice
skills in math, reading, science & communication
develops social skills
Social Studies
Center
-
develops sense of self, family & others
-
develops community awareness
-
provides opportunities for locating, analyzing
& evaluation data
-
develops problem solving skills through communication
& social participation
-
develops sense of time & chronology
-
develops map & globe skills
-
provides opportunities for use of symbols &
keys
Science/Discovery
Center
-
develops sense awareness
-
encourages a child’s curiosity
-
develops observation & discrimination skills
-
develops concepts through first-hand experience
-
develops respect for the environment
-
provides opportunities for care of plants &
animals
-
provides a foundation for later learning in
physics, chemistry, biology, geology, astronomy, etc.
